Obstructed printing errors occur when a piece of material (usually a stray piece of paper, tape, wrapping, etc) comes between the printing plate and the uncut sheet. Easy to miss, one of the most subtle of currency errors is a pair of mismatched serial numbers caused by a stuck counter. If the note gets a fold in it during the printing process, part of the note's design will be offset from the other part. When the serial number digits freeze in place or get otherwise stuck during the printing process, the result is a stuck digit or partially turned digit. The series year may be followed by a capital letter to indicate a significant change in appearance. This mistake creates ablank back or plain back,a bill with no image, or one with only the treasury seals and the serial numbers in place. This type of error is caused by a sheet being fed incorrectly (rotated 180 degrees) into the printing press for printing of the face (backs are printed first).
